Quality of Service (QoS) Priorities
This setting determines the priority of a service, which in turn, determines the quality of that 
service for the traffic passing through the firewall. The user can change this priority for Outbound 
Services only.
The QoS priority definition for a service determines the IP packets queue for outbound traffic 
passing through the ProSafe DGFV338 for this service. The priorities are defined by “Type of 
Service (TOS) in the Internet Protocol Suite” standards, RFC 1349. The router marks the Type Of 
Service (TOS) field as defined below: 
Normal-Service: No special priority is given to the traffic. The IP packets for services with 
this priority are marked with a ToS value of 0. 
Minimize-Cost: Used when the data must be transferred over a link that has a low 
transmission cost. The IP packets for this service priority are marked with a ToS value of 1.  
Maximize-Reliability: Used when data needs to travel to the destination over a reliable link 
with little or no retransmission. The IP packets for this service priority are marked with a ToS 
value of 2.  
Maximize-Throughput: Used when the volume of data transferred during an interval is 
important even though it may have a high link latency. The IP packets for this service priority 
are marked with a ToS value of 4.
